South County Fire provided more details on its response to a fully-involved house fire east of Lynnwood on Wednesday night. According to South County Fire spokeswoman Leslie Hynes, the fire was reported at 8:08 p.m. by a woman who told 911 dispatchers her adult son called and said he was suicidal — and was setting fire to the abandoned house where he had been staying in the 19900 block of Locust Way. Neighbors also called 911 reporting flames visible from the house The house was fully engulfed with flames through the roof when firefighters arrived. Fire crews were directed to stage until Snohomish County Sheriff’s deputies could secure the scene due to concerns that the occupant could pose a threat to firefighters.
